Heritage Canada Foundation 35th Anniversary Conference

Work That Endures: Power to the People Keeping Places Alive

Place:
Hotel Clarendon, Morin Centre and St. Andrew's Presbyterian Church Quebec City
Date:
September 25 to 27, 2008
More Info:
Presented in partnership with the Canadian Land Trust Alliance Visit www.heritagecanada.org for a full conference program, online registration and a selection of conference hotels to chose from.

 

From Issue No. 124 | August 16, 2008

Designed to make the heritage workforce stronger by nourishing ideas, enriching the conservation sector and strengthening ties between built heritage and the environmental movement.

Featured speakers include National Chief of the Assembly of First Nations Phil Fontaine and Jean-Paul L'Allier, former mayor of Quebec City and past-president of the Organization of World Heritage Cities.

Over 60 speakers will be participating in this milestone event!

Featured sessions Workshops on Main Street revitalization brought to you by La fondation Rues principales Case studies of community-based conservation presented by the Canadian Association of Heritage Professionals Panels of experts exploring reforms to tax incentives, the new lighthouse legislation, and challenges facing endangered places of faith; Training opportunities with professionals and volunteers on becoming a savvy advocate; and much more.
